Job Summary The Pharmacy QA Specialist plays a critical role in the pharmacy review process, supporting PBM clients by ensuring the accuracy, completeness, and quality of pharmacy-related determinations and documentation.

This role is responsible for coordinating with clients, pharmacists, and internal teams to ensure that all reviews are completed in accordance with client requirements, regulatory standards, and turnaround time expectations.

In addition to standard QA responsibilities, the Pharmacy QA Specialist provides subject matter expertise related to pharmacy benefits, medication reviews, and PBM processes, and serves as a resource for non-pharmacy QA staff on medication-related questions.

Major Duties & ResponsibilitiesClient Interaction Provide regular status updates to PBM clients regarding case progress and completion timelines Evaluate the quality and completeness of pharmacy reviews to ensure alignment with client policies, formularies, and regulatory requirements Ensure that determinations are supported by appropriate clinical and/or formulary rationale Clarify ambiguous or incomplete requests with clients Distribute final determinations in accordance with client-specific requirements Manage and execute clarification and addendum requests from clients Follow up with clients for missing or incomplete information necessary to complete reviews Reviewer / Pharmacist Interaction Work directly with pharmacists and/or reviewers to ensure all client questions are addressed accurately Ensure determinations are supported by appropriate clinical guidelines, formulary rules, and PBM policies Conduct follow-ups to ensure timely completion of reviews Provide feedback to pharmacists regarding documentation quality and completeness Issue clarification requests when additional rationale or information is required Ensure final documentation is complete, approved, and properly attributed prior to release Report / Case Review Review each case for accuracy, including medication details, dosing, clinical rationale, and documentation quality Ensure compliance with applicable state, federal, and client-specific PBM requirements Verify adherence to client-specific workflows, including prior authorization, appeals, and exception processes Ensure all special handling instructions are followed prior to case release Education / Credentials Active Pharmacy Technician Certification (CPhT or equivalent) required State Pharmacy Technician registration/licensure (if applicable) required Associate or Bachelor’s degree preferred Job Relevant Experience Experience in a PBM, managed care, pharmacy operations, or healthcare setting required Experience with prior authorizations, formulary review, or medication review processes required Job Related Skills / Competencies Strong understanding of pharmacy terminology, medications, and PBM workflows Ability to interpret clinical guidelines, formularies, and coverage criteria Excellent communication skills (written and verbal) Strong attention to detail and quality standards Critical thinking and problem-solving abilities Ability to manage time effectively and meet strict deadlines Proficiency in computer systems and documentation platforms Working Conditions / Physical Demands Prolonged periods of sitting and computer work Ability to perform standard office functions Work From Home Requirements Reliable high-speed internet connection Ability to maintain a secure and uninterrupted work environment Join our team at Dane Street and enjoy a comprehensive benefits package designed to support your well-being and peace of mind.

ABOUT DANE STREET: A fast-paced, Inc.

500 Company with a high-performance culture, is seeking insightful forward-thinking professionals.

We process over 200,000 insurance claims annually for leading national and regional Workers’ Compensation, Disability, Auto, and Group Health Carriers, Third-Party Administrators, Managed Care Organizations, Employers, and Pharmacy Benefit Managers.

We provide customized Independent Medical Exams and Peer Review programs that assist our clients in reaching the appropriate medical determination as part of the claims management process.
